THE JESUS WHO FOLLOWS ME | Catholic Homily You can believe in Jesus. Love Jesus. Call Him Lord. And still spend your life trying to lead Him. In this homily for the 22nd Sunday in Ordinary Time, Fr. Jim Chern reflects on one of the most jarring moments in the Gospel: only moments after Peter correctly identifies Jesus as “the Christ, the Son of the living God,” he begins telling Jesus what His mission should—and should not—look like. Peter wants Jesus. He just wants Jesus according to Peter’s plan. And that raises an uncomfortable question for every Christian: Who’s leading whom? We can ask Jesus to bless our plans, our relationships, our ambitions and our picture of the future—but discipleship means leaving Him enough room to interrupt those plans, redirect us, challenge us, and sometimes ask us to surrender something we never expected to give up. Because if Jesus can never tell me no, never redirect my plans, never challenge me, and never ask me to let something go… “I’ve created a Jesus who follows me.
